Milan machete attackers get up to 16 years

Three defendants acquitted of attempted murder

(ANSA) - Milan, February 8 - A court on Monday sentenced three South American nationals to sentences of up to 16 years for a machete attack on a train conductor in Milan last June. Another three defendants were acquitted. Victim Carlo Di Napoli almost lost an arm in the brutal June 11 machete attack on him and his off-duty colleague at Milan's outlying Villapizzone train station.
    Milan prosecutors had requested prison sentences of eight to 14 years for all six defendants in the attempted murder trial.
    The stiffest sentence was sought for Salvadorean national Jose' Ernesto Rosa Martinez, 19, who wielded the machete.
